Ticket #883 — Vault locked before the Driftgate release. Hey Soren, quick one: the benchmarks comparing permessage-deflate against our custom framing for the websocket layer are stuck in the perf vault, which locked itself after last night's credential rotation. We need those numbers to decide whether compression ships in 3.2 or gets punted. To unlock the vault and grab the report, use the recovery passphrase below.

unlock words, yajop-faweg: holwyn-fraeth

Welcome to the Coldvault plugin program. Before your archiver plugin can move buckets into glacier-tier storage, it must register a manifest and pass the dry-run validator. Archival requests are irreversible after the grace window, so double-check bucket selectors. Every manifest you submit must be signed with the key that follows.

deploy key for kagup-bawig: bky9_ZMq28eTw9

Subject: Cut-over complete — Stringharvest extraction script

Team, the cut-over to the new Stringharvest extraction script finished this morning. It now pulls translation strings directly from the Tidemark repo on each merge instead of the nightly job, so locale files should never be more than an hour stale. If a customer reports missing translations, verify the extractor ran with the settings below.

config for tagaf-bawif:
[norok]
host = norok.ordinworks.local
user = norok_svc
database = norok_prod

14:22 — Catalog service (Shelfhaven) began serving stale prices after the invalidation fanout silently dropped messages on two nodes. On-call confirmed the cache TTL masked the issue for eleven minutes. Manual flush restored consistency at 14:36. Root cause traced to a misapplied config in the prior deploy; the offending build is identified below.

session token of kagup-hahaf = htk3_2b8